Cylinder Head Assembly
Cylinder Head
Install the cylinder head gasket, cylinder head and 10 new bolts. Tighten the bolts in the sequence shown in 4 stages:
Stage 1: Tighten to 5 Nm (44 lb-in).
Stage 2: Tighten to 15 Nm (133 lb-in).
Stage 3: Tighten to 35 Nm (26 lb-ft).
Stage 4: Turn 75 degrees.
Bolt re-usability
NOTE: The cylinder head bolts are torque-to-yield and must not be reused. New cylinder head bolts must be installed.

Camshaft Bearing Cap
Tighten the bolts in the sequence shown in 6 stages.
Stage 1: Tighten the bolts evenly, half a turn at a time, until the camshaft bearing caps and the VCT (Variable Camshaft Timing) bridge are seated against the cylinder head.
Stage 2: Tighten bolts 1 through 16 to 7 Nm (62 lb-in).
Stage 3: Tighten bolts 17 through 20 to 10 Nm (89 lb-in).
Stage 4: Tighten bolts 1 through 16 an additional 45 degrees.
Stage 5: Tighten bolts 17 and 19 an additional 70 degrees.
Stage 6: Tighten bolts 18 and 20 an additional 53 degrees.
